C语言 输入一个5位正整数,判断它是不是回文数
输入一个5位正整数,判断它是不是回文数。所谓回文数是指 12321、23732…这样的数。
#include "stdio.h"
main()
{long i,i0,i1,i2,i3,i4 ; /*i0个位,i1十位,i2百位,i3千位,i4万位 */printf("please input a integer:");scanf("%ld",&i);/*注意精确度,防止数据溢出*/ i0=i%10;/*取个位*/ i1=i%100/10;/*取十位*/ i2=i%1000/100;/*取百位*/ i3=i/1000%10;/*取千位*/ i4=i/10000;/*取万位*/ if(i0==i4&&i1==i3)printf("%ld is huiwen",i);elseprintf("%ld is not huiwen",i);
}
限制条件:输入一个5位正整数
C语言 输入一个5位正整数,判断它是不是回文数相关推荐
- C语言:一个5位数,判断它是不是回文数。即12321是回文数,个位与万位相同,十位与千位相同。
题目:一个5位数,判断它是不是回文数.即12321是回文数,个位与万位相同,十位与千位相同. 程序分析:此题要求判断一个五位数是不是回文数,首先要理解回文数的定义,然后我们就要思考如何处理我们输入的五 ...
- 一个5位数,判断它是不是回文数。即12321是回文数,个位与万位相同,十位与千位相同。...
题目:一个5位数,判断它是不是回文数.即12321是回文数,个位与万位相同,十位与千位相同. 思路:使用一个方法来判断这个数是否为回文数 打印出[10000,99999]之间所有的回文数 public ...
- 一个5位数,判断它是不是回文数。即12321是回文数,个位与万位相同,十位与千位相同。
printf("请输入一个五位数:\n");int a = 0,b[5] = {0};scanf("%d",&a);b[0] = a / 10000;b ...
- python输入一个五位数、判断是否为回文数_python如何判断是不是回文数
什么是回文数: 有这样一类数,他们顺着看和倒着看是相同的数,例如:12321,1221,2332等,这样的数字就称为:回文数. 例子:输入一个5位数,判断它是不是回文数.即12321是回文数,个位与万 ...
- java判断一个数是否是回文数_java编写判断是否是回文数
一个五位数,要你用java编写程序判断它是不是回文数你知道代码是怎样的吗?下面给大家分享的就是这方面的一道java编程题目,一起来看看题目以及解题方法吧. 一.题目 下面是具体的题目,大家要详细看看哦 ...
- 输入一个三位正整数,输出百位数,十位数,个位数
课本例题 #include<stdio.h> int main() {/*x,bw,sw,gw分别用来存放三位正整数及其百位,十位和个位数*/int x, bw, sw, gw;print ...
- python输入一个三位整数、求逆序数_输入一个三位正整数,要求其输出对应的逆序数...
针对" 输入一个三位正整数,要求其输出对应的逆序数 "的问题,下面由网络工程师-黎明为您解答: 1.第一步,我们第一要写开头: 2.#include 3.voidmain() 4. ...
- C语言 输入一个字符,并判断这个字符属于哪一类字符
C语言 输入一个字符,并判断这个字符属于哪一类字符. #include<stdio.h> int main () {char ch;ch = getchar();putchar(ch);i ...
- (Python)编写一程序,从键盘输入输入一个三位正整数,然后反向输出对应的数,如果输入的数不是三位正整数,则输出-1。
[问题描述] 编写一程序,从键盘输入输入一个三位正整数,然后反向输出对应的数,如果输入的数不是三位正整数,则输出-1. [输入形式] 从键盘输入三位的正整数. [输出形式] 输出交换后的正整数值. [ ...
最新文章
- matlab仿真谱间干扰,内外分解和谱分解问题解析计算及其MATLAB仿真.pdf
- memcached实现集群中的session共享存储优缺点
- [BZOJ]4650 优秀的拆分(Noi2016)(哈希+二分)
- 使用7z命名行备份VS项目
- 4.通过三个交换机实现VLAN间通信
- 这便是有三AI一年的底蕴,那些5000粉丝1000阅读量的AI技术干货
- QUIC 是如何解决TCP 性能瓶颈的?
- yii 引用php文件,Yii中引出php文件及插件
- asp.net添加自定义用户控件并传值
- 机器学习面试-数学基础
- 程序员必杀技——《编程全能词典》即将震憾上市
- 九大CTO畅谈软件定义未来
- paip.截屏功能流程说明
- 射雕zero找不到服务器,神秘领域《射雕ZERO》未揭秘场景盘点
- Redis集群原理详解
- Android富文本编辑器
- C语言程序设计预备作业
- pytorch3d代码解释:pytorch3d.structures.meshes之verts_list, verts_packed, verts_padded
- Android 仪表盘 图片 中心 旋转
- 有了AI智能绘画,我也可以成为绘画大师——全球最大规模中文跨模态生成模型ERNIE-ViLG